- daidai shuJan 17, 2025 · 7 months agoWhen it comes to securely storing your cryptocurrency, there are a few key practices you should follow. Firstly, consider using a hardware wallet, such as a Ledger or Trezor, to store your digital assets offline. These wallets provide an extra layer of security by keeping your private keys offline and away from potential online threats. Additionally, make sure to enable two-factor authentication (2FA) on all of your cryptocurrency exchange accounts, including Circle K. This adds an extra layer of protection by requiring a second form of verification, such as a code from your smartphone, to access your account. Lastly, consider diversifying your storage solutions by using multiple wallets or exchanges to spread out your risk. Remember, the key to secure cryptocurrency storage is to minimize the risk of unauthorized access to your private keys.
